WebIt can also show changes in the cortex or outer layer of the mesial (inner) part of the temporal lobe. If the EEG shows that the seizures arise from the temporal lobe on one side of the brain and the MRI shows these characteristic changes on the same side, the possibility of an excellent outcome from surgery may be greater than 90%.
